I needed a name for a minor character in a fic, and I want it to be after the lady at one of the fabric stores. She's Mexican-American and she pronounces it Oh-FAY-lia. Is that like Ophelia? or should there be an accent mark somewhere, or is it completely different? Any ideas?

Phonetically, the Spanish pronunciation *would* be Ofelia. I've seen a patient with that name, at my office. :)

No accent mark needed. In Spanish the accent falls on the penultimate syllable unless otherwise marked. I have a regular customer named Ofelia. She's a sweetie, too!
